Output d21ccc62bc7c08aa62c6b4581a181138899923e795ecc39c777d95d2d5583c26:0

value
50445113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80b68ec074b9d80b10615292eb39db1234b75a79 OP_EQUAL
address
3DRb7RZ5JCVYZvJPJCBTyNLeJQqY81jBw7
transaction
d21ccc62bc7c08aa62c6b4581a181138899923e795ecc39c777d95d2d5583c26
spent
true